Local Defence Volunteers.

Part of Oral Answers to Questions — British Army. – in the House of Commons at on 4 June 1940.

Sufficient volunteers are available for the defence of London. Those detailed for the defence of vital factories and certain public utility services are armed with weapons issued by the War Office; the remainder are detailed for specified duties, and, where necessary, are armed either by the War Office or with weapons provided by themselves.
